I'm sure Tim's PTO Manager is much better than what I do but last year I started a Yahoo Group for our school and it now has over 350 addresses. It's a considerable time investment setting it up, but once that's done it's not bad. We e-mail out our weekly school newsletter (in addition to sending home a paper copy) and also a weekly reminder of upcoming events. The parents can respond to the e-mail but only to me, not to the whole group(I set it up that way). I think it's been a great success. I hear positive feedback from working parents who are more likely to get the newsletter when it's delivered to their desktop than to dig around for it in their child's backpack.

The hard part may be getting the e-mail addresses from the parents.
